Transaction 3496bed6b51113cf003b48cfa4f06b619f794e2825b4f8614aa969e44cb5ba42

1 Input
2 Outputs
  • 3496bed6b51113cf003b48cfa4f06b619f794e2825b4f8614aa969e44cb5ba42:0
  • value  2484382786
    address  3BMct4CDQfctpWvPmpdRDaeRwTyEf7gGJU
  • 3496bed6b51113cf003b48cfa4f06b619f794e2825b4f8614aa969e44cb5ba42:1
  • value  5579264
    address  39bitdhKBdpLi1q2FHYohrqU5mcUCHzoUJ